Maintenance Tips for Eco-Friendly HVAC Performance

Maintaining an eco-friendly HVAC system is essential for those committed to environmental control. Regularly replacing or cleaning air filters ensures your system runs efficiently, reducing energy use and improving indoor air quality. This simple step can make a significant difference in the performance of your HVAC unit, contributing to cleaner air in homes across Bedford, TX. It’s an easy yet effective way to support both your comfort and the planet.

In Azle, TX, scheduling annual maintenance checks is another crucial practice for eco-friendly HVAC performance. Professional technicians can identify and fix any issues that may be causing your system to work harder than necessary. By ensuring your HVAC system operates at peak efficiency, you not only extend its lifespan but also minimize its environmental impact. Regular maintenance is key to achieving optimal performance year-round.

Another tip is to install a programmable thermostat to enhance your HVAC’s eco-friendliness. By adjusting temperatures based on your schedule, you avoid unnecessary heating or cooling when no one is home. This not only conserves energy but also reduces the strain on your HVAC system, promoting a more sustainable approach to environmental control. It’s a smart way to keep your home comfortable while being mindful of energy use.

Lastly, considering the insulation and sealing of your home can lead to significant improvements in your HVAC system’s efficiency. Proper insulation helps maintain your desired indoor temperature, reducing the need for constant heating or cooling. Sealing leaks around doors and windows prevents the loss of conditioned air, ensuring your HVAC system doesn’t overwork. Together, these steps support a more energy-efficient and environmentally friendly HVAC performance, aligning with broader goals of sustainability.

What are the latest HVAC technologies?

The latest HVAC technologies focus on enhancing efficiency and comfort. Smart thermostats now learn from your habits, adjusting temperatures for optimal comfort and energy savings. Variable speed motors in newer systems adjust airflow precisely, improving air quality and reducing noise. Additionally, eco-friendly refrigerants are making systems more sustainable, minimizing the environmental impact of heating and cooling.
